Position Summary
The job of Assistant Warehouse Manager was established for the purpose of providing support to the Warehouse Manager as well to all the warehouse staff. The Assistant Warehouse Manager provides supervisory and administrative support in the day-to-day management of the warehouse and operations. This position is responsible for safe product movement, inventory and service tasks as well as ensuring proper documentation and administration. This position is responsible for maintaining an organized, well-kept warehouse. The ideal candidate is exceptionally detail-oriented and able to manage multiple facets of warehouse operations simultaneously.
Essential Job Functions
- Supervise daily warehouse activities, including quality assurance, inventory control, space management, logistics, floor productivity, shipping, and customer service
- Ensure that the warehouse operates at peak efficiency — with customer satisfaction the primary goal — by supervising, organizing, and training warehouse employees and establishing, monitoring, and managing operational goals
- Schedule and oversee warehouse team, and manage the flow and quality of work to maximize efficiency and minimize overtime
- Inspect equipment, tools, and machinery regularly, and oversee general maintenance when necessary
- Maintain a safe and healthy work environment by establishing and enforcing standards and procedures and by complying with legal regulations
- Meet regularly with warehouse and operations manager to analyze productivity and develop actionable plans
- Oversee and manage logistics for transporting products to customers and company facilities, communicating with drivers to ensure efficient delivery of packages
- Ensure product is available for fulfillment of orders
- Check RF for wave/orders that have been assigned to individual
- Retain product knowledge and become back up support for counter and inside sales
- When required, make deliveries in a safe and timely manner while presenting a professional appearance
- Cross train and become functional and efficient in all aspects of the warehouse
- Work with corporate TRC on inventory control and inventory management
- Control processes and flow of the day-to-day operations of the warehouse
- Mediate any conflict that arises within the warehouse
- Coordinate with management on the performance evaluations for warehouse personnel

Physical Demands
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to stand; walk; use hands and arms to finger, handle, feel, or carry; reach with hands and arms. The employee is occasionally required to sit; climb or balance or stoop; kneel, crouch, or crawl. The employee is regularly required to lift up to 10 lbs. and up to 25 lbs. The employee is frequently required to lift up to 50 lbs.
While performing the duties of this job, the employee is regularly required to talk or hear; read and identify numbers for accurate order filling and receiving of material.
Working Conditions and Environment
Requirements for this position are in a warehouse environment with the temperature dependent on the season. Receiving hours vary to meet our customers’ demands.
